Baton Rouge, LA vs North Port, FL
Cost of Living Comparison
Baton Rouge, LA is more affordable by 11.6 index points
Side-by-Side Comparison
| Category | Baton Rouge, LA | North Port, FL |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Overall | 90.8 | 102.4 | -11.6 |
| Housing | 74.2 | 128.0 | -53.8 |
| Goods | 93.7 | 96.2 | -2.5 |
| Utilities | 71.2 | 88.2 | -17.0 |
| Other Services | 95.7 | 98.9 | -3.2 |
Income & Housing Comparison
| Metric | Baton Rouge, LA | North Port, FL |
|---|---|---|
| Median Household Income | $67,979 | $74,469 |
| Median Home Value | $223,600 | $332,300 |
| Median Monthly Rent | $1,072 | $1,500 |
| Per Capita Income | $36,356 | $47,686 |
